These celebs got their moment in the spotlight earlier than you thought. Welcome to MsMojo and today well be counting down our picks for the Top 10 Celebs Who Started On Kids Shows. For this list, well be looking at some celebrities who had roles on kids television shows in their younger years that you might not have known about, or have completely forgotten. Well be excluding more recent stars, like Ariana Grande, or people who are still known for their work on kids shows, like Hilary Duff! List Entries and Rank: 10. Taran Killam 9. Ben Affleck 8. Elisha Cuthbert 7. Jessica Alba 6. Michelle Trachtenberg 5. Alanis Morissette 4. Kenan Thompson 3, 2, 1:?
